  "account": "President Volodymyr Zelensky dismissed the idea of holding elections during Russia's ongoing full-scale war in Ukraine, warning that such an event would risk fracturing the country, according to a report on August 23. Speaking to journalists during a meeting, Zelensky stated, \"If we want to destroy the country, then during a war like this we can move toward elections.\" He emphasized that his strategy is to guide Ukraine to the end of the war while preserving an independent and sovereign state.\n\nFormer Defense Minister Mykhailo Fedorov had suggested wartime elections in a video address on August 18, arguing that they were necessary to restore democratic political competition. However, Zelensky noted that Ukraine's constitution suspends elections during martial law, which has been in force since Russia's invasion in February 2022. The proposed elections also faced criticism from some soldiers and protesters who had been demanding Fedorov's reinstatement as defense minister.\n\nZelensky stated that while Ukraine has previously faced pressure to hold elections during the war, no partners had offered concrete conditions for a safe, legitimate, and democratic vote. He added that any election would need to accommodate military personnel, residents of front-line areas, and Ukrainians living abroad, while also ensuring their protection from Russian attacks. Zelensky argued that such conditions were currently impossible due to Russia's refusal to agree to a ceasefire.\n\nThe dismissal of Fedorov sparked weeks of protests in Kyiv and other Ukrainian cities, with demonstrators demanding his reinstatement and criticizing senior military leadership. Zelensky acknowledged the validity of the protests but criticized those who used insulting slogans against Ukrainian commanders, emphasizing the importance of respect for military personnel. Despite the conflict, Zelensky expressed gratitude to both Fedorov and Oleksandr Syrskyi, the former commander-in-chief, for their contributions. He had offered Fedorov four different government roles after his dismissal, but Fedorov rejected all of them.",
